Two solid spheres of same metal but of mass M and 8M full simultaneously on a viscous liquid and their terminal velocity are V and 'nV' then value of 'n' is 

(A) 16 

(B) 8 

(C) 4 

(D) 2

Correct option: (C) 4

Explanation:

Mass = density × volume

As material is same, density is same hence

mass  volume

 M  (4/3) πr3 i.e. M  r3 

 (M1 / M2) = (r1 / r2)3 i.e (M / 8M) = (r1 / r2)3 i.e (r1 / r2) = (1/2)

Hence

r2 = 2r1         (1)

Also terminal Velocity = V = (2/g) (r2g / η(ρ – σ)

As all factors except r are constant

 r2 

 (V2 / V1) = (r2 / r1)2 

(V2 / V1) = (2r2 / r1)2 ------ from (1)

(V2 / V1) = 4

Hence

V2 = 4V1 

Given is V1 = V & V2 = n  V

Hence [{n  V} / V] = 4 i.e. n = 4
